"A three bedroom semi detached house situated on a splendid plot, the property is notable for its views to front and rear and generous accommodation comprising of two receptions, breakfast kitchen, three bedrooms and bathroom, ample vehicle parking and garage, delightful gardens to both front and rear

The property is approached from the front where a sweeping driveway leads upto a timber door with side glazing which opens into the entrance hall. ENTRANCE HALL Heating radiator, ceiling coving, stairs to first floor landing, useful understairs store and door to lounge. LOUNGE 3.60m(11'10'') x 4.40m(14'5'') A well presented room with an open fireplace with brick surround and further display podiums, heating radiator and ceiling coving, double glazed window to front with delightful garden views and bi folding doors leading to the dining room. DINING ROOM 3.30m(10'10'') x 2.90m(9'6'') A good sized dining space with double glazed sliding door out to rear garden, heating radiator, service hatch to the kitchen and door into kitchen. KITCHEN 3.60m(11'10'') x 3.30m(10'10'') max x 2.9 min Presented with a range of wood face wall and floor units with intergrated drawers and roll top working surfaces over, inset sink, drainer and decorative tiled splash backs, further built in breakfast bar extender, space for cooking range, display cabinets, heating radiator, box window to rear and door out to side verandah. VERANDAH Ceramic tiled flooring, space and plumbing for appliances if required, service doors to both front and rear, access to garage and further access to useful storage cupboards and guest cloaks. GUEST CLOAKS WC and window to rear.
Stairs rise from the entrance hall to the first floor landing. LANDING Airing cupboard, double glazed window to side and access to : BEDROOM ONE 3.40m(11'2'') x 3.80m(12'6'') A good sized master bedroom with heating radiator, built in storage wardrobes, cupboards and lockers with dressing area, double glazed window to front with delightful views over towards the Wrekin hill. BEDROOM TWO 3.80m(12'6'') x 2.70m(8'10'') Double glazed window to rear, views out to rear garden and tree lined back drop, heating radiator and storage cupboard. BEDROOM THREE 2.90m(9'6'') x 2.60m(8'6'') Double glazed window to front with delightful views over towards the Wrekin hill, heating radiator, useful overhead storage lockers and built in bed. BATHROOM Comprising panel bath, wc and basin with electric shower over, protective splash back screen, heating radiator and double glazed frosted window to rear. OUTSIDE FRONT To the front of the property a sweeping driveway leads upto the entrance door where futher to the front there is a stepped and well maintained lawn and rockery planting bed garden with maintained floral beds and established shrubs and trees and access leading to garage. GARAGE 3.00m(9'10'') x 4.70m(15'5'') Up and over door to front, useful walk in recess to rear, electric power and light and service door out to the verandah. OUTSIDE REAR To the rear of the property the garden is split into three tiers where there is a seating space with steps upto a garden laid to lawn with planting beds and greenhouse, further access to the rear leads to an open expanse of planting garden with well stocked borders and delightful tree lined back drop to rear and views to the front.
